UniStar, NRC to focus on foreign ownership Rules ban non-U.S. control over nuclear plant safety

UniStar officials plan to meet Wednesday with federal regulators to hash out what could be a stumbling block for the company's plans to build a third reactor at the Calvert Cliffs Nuclear Power Plant: foreign ownership.
Nuclear Regulatory Commission rules "prohibit foreign individuals or entities from controlling safety-related activities at a U.S. nuclear power plant," NRC spokesman Neil Sheehan said. "In other words, a U.S. company, or companies, must retain control over safety-related decisions at U.S. nuclear power plants."
Specifically, the regulation states that "any person who is a citizen, national, or agent of a foreign country, or any corporation, or other entity which the commission knows or has reason to believe is owned, controlled, or dominated by an alien, a foreign corporation or a foreign government, shall be ineligible to apply for and obtain a license," Sheehan cited.
To comply, Eléctricité de France, which acquired Constellation Energy's share of the reactor project this fall, would need to organize UniStar, its U.S. nuclear venture, so that it allows a U.S. company to maintain control of safety-related activities. More at:

EDF Reactor Design Unlikely To Succeed

EDF Reactor Design Unlikely To Succeed

The Calvert Cliffs-3 nuclear facility.
by Staff Writers Washington DC (SPX) Nov 15, 2010 Even if it is propped up with extensive government subsidies or full cost-recovery from ratepayers, the "Evolutionary Power Reactor" (EPR) - which the French government-controlled utility, Electricite de France (EDF) plans to deliver for the troubled Calvert Cliffs-3 project and other sites in the United States - is "in crisis" to such a severe extent that it is likely to be an economic failure, according to a new report released by University of Greenwich Professor of Energy Studies Stephen Thomas. The Thomas report findings have special resonance in the U.S. given EDF's attempt to salvage the Calvert Cliffs-3 nuclear reactor project, which is considered a leading candidate for U.S. loan guarantees backed by American taxpayers.
In addition to Calvert Cliffs-3 in Maryland, the EPR was selected as the reactor design in the U.S. for Bell Bend in Pennsylvania, Nine Mile Point in New York and Callaway in Missouri (latter two applications currently suspended).
Commenting on the new report, Professor Thomas said: "From a business point of view, the right course for EDF and Areva seems clear. They must cut their losses and abandon the EPR now. In the short-term this will require some painful write-offs, for example, of investments in the UK and the USA, but in the long-term, the losses will be much greater if they continue to try to make the EPR work.
"Areva's main business is its reactor servicing and fuel activities and these would be little affected by the abandonment of the EPR. EDF already has too much nuclear generating capacity in France, so not ordering more reactors will save it from unnecessary capital expenditure at a time when it acknowledges its debts are too high."
As for recent moves by EDF in the U.S. market, the Thomas report notes: "While the political wrangling about how much Congress will be prepared to allow the US DOE to offer in loan guarantees, the deteriorating prospective economics for new nuclear reactors and the economic risk they pose to their owners may mean that relatively few loan guarantees are granted.
"The projects most likely to go ahead are those with the 'belt and braces' of Federal loan guarantees and a state regulatory body that commits to allowing the utility to recover its costs from consumers. Calvert Cliffs and Bell Bend would be exposed to the PJM electricity market and therefore could expect no support from the state regulator. If the Calvert Cliffs project does collapse and an existing project, such as Bell Bend cannot be brought in to replace it, it is hard to see how the EPR could survive in the USA."
The Thomas report draws the following major conclusions:
+ Construction has "gone dramatically wrong" at both of the sites in Europe where the EPR is currently being built. As Thomas notes: "The two sites in Europe where EPR is under construction, Olkiluoto and Flamanville, have gone dramatically wrong from the start of construction. It might have been argued that the problems at Olkiluoto were due to the lack of experience of the utility and the inexperience of Areva NP in carrying out the architect engineering. However, the fact that EDF, the most experienced nuclear utility in the world seems to be doing no better at Flamanville suggests the main problems are more related to the build-ability of the design itself than to specific issues at Olkiluoto."
+ The price at which the EPR is being offered is so high that all contests in which the EPR has been bid have either been abandoned (South Africa and Canada) or the contract has gone to a much lower bid from a competitor (UAE). In the report, Thomas explains: "As early as 1995 and again in 1997, there were concerns about the cost of the EPR then expected to be US$2000/kW but when other vendors began to claim they could build plants for US$1000/kW, [Areva] seems to have felt obliged to follow suit. While it did not claim US$1000/kW was possible, it did claim reactors could be built for less than US$1500/kW in 1998 and 2001, less than a quarter of the prices it is now offering a decade later. At US$6000/kW or more, it seems unlikely that EPR will be affordable except where huge public subsidies are offered and/or there is a strong likelihood of full cost recovery from consumers, no matter what the cost is."
+ Potential markets such as the USA, UK and Italy all look problematic. Reactor orders, if placed at all, will be much later than expected. The Thomas report explains: "As the reality of these high costs hits home, it is likely that even markets in which government support for new nuclear orders has been strongest, such as the USA and UK, will find it difficult to support the costs."
+ The process of obtaining safety approval in France, UK and the USA is incomplete and, even if successful, the features needed to achieve regulatory approval may add significantly to costs. The Thomas report points out: "The intuitively plausible notion that a new generation of nuclear reactors, starting without a blank sheet of paper could easily come up with a more rational and cheaper, yet safer design of reactor has been shown to be an illusion by the lengthy and still incomplete process of gaining safety approval. The Finnish and French authorities' decision to allow construction to start before full generic approval had been given looks particularly ill-judged."
+ Professor Thomas said: "From a political point of view, France has invested so much political and financial capital in being the world leader in nuclear technology, such a decision to abandon the design will be politically too painful until it becomes unavoidable. However, for the governments of countries like the USA and the UK, which have invested little political capital in the French nuclear dream, the sensible course is clear: stop all investment of public money in the doomed EPR technology."
Professor Thomas is the author of "Areva and EDF: Business Prospects and Risks in Nuclear Energy" (March 2009) and the co-author of "The Financial Crisis and Nuclear Power" (February 2009). He has been a researcher in energy policy for more than 25 years. Professor Thomas writes particularly on economics and policy towards nuclear power, liberalization and privatization of the electricity and gas industries and trade policy on network energy industries. He is a member of the editorial boards of: Energy Policy; Utility Policy; Energy and Environment; and International Journal of Regulation and Governance.http://www.nuclearpowerdaily.com/reports/EDF_Reactor_Design_Unlikely_To_Succeed_999.html

Constellation Energy closes Unistar deal with EDF Baltimore company no longer in new nuclear business

A deal to transfer Constellation Energy Group's stake in a nuclear development company to its French partner, EDF Group, closed Wednesday, according to documents filed Thursday with the Securities and Exchange Commission.

Last month, Constellation agreed to sell its 50 percent stake in Unistar Nuclear Energy to EDF for $140 million, giving EDF sole ownership of the joint venture and its plans to develop a third unit at Calvert Cliffs in Southern Maryland.

The deal called for EDF to transfer 3.5 million shares it owns, valued around $110 million, to Constellation and give up its seat on the Constellation board. EDF designee Samuel Minzberg has resigned.  More at:

EDF wants to revive loan guarantee process French utility focusing on next steps, including talking with DOE about loan guarantee process

EDF Group indicated Wednesday that the French energy company hopes to renew efforts to secure a federal loan guarantee to help finance the construction of a proposed third nuclear reactor at Calvert Cliffs in Southern Maryland.
This latest development comes after EDF and Baltimore's Constellation Energy Group agreed to a $250 million cash and stock settlement that gives EDF full ownership of their Unistar nuclear development company, which includes the Calvert Cliffs project.
The deal, reached late Tuesday, ends their joint venture and helps mend a relationship that had been strained since Constellation abandoned negotiations this month with Obama administration officials over the federal loan guarantee for the $9.6 billion project.
"The loan guarantee process is an essential step for anyone who wants to build new nuclear in the U.S. market," an EDF representative said. "Now that EDF is the sole owner of Unistar, EDF will be focused on next steps and will, of course, be talking with the [Department of Energy] about the process moving forward."

EdF charges Constellation pulls out of US reactor project

EdF charges Constellation pulls out of US reactor project

by Staff Writers Paris (AFP) Oct 9, 2010 French electricity generator EDF said Saturday it was shocked and disappointed that Constellation Energy has decided to pull out of a project to build a nuclear power plant in the US state of Maryland. "EDF is extremely disappointed and shocked to learn that Constellation has unilaterally decided to withdraw from the Calvert Cliffs 3 project," the company said in a statement.
Earlier, Constellation Energy had said it was unable to obtain a workable US federal loan guarantee for their joint venture, Unistar, to build the third generation reactor.
EDF said they had been "at the finish line" in the loan guarantee process and that Constellation had withdrawn "in spite of our repeated efforts to substantially decrease their exposure and risk to the project."
Constellation Energy said the federal loan guarantee application had not been withdrawn, but that its cost as calculated by the US government's Office of Management and Budget was "unreasonably burdensome and would create unacceptable risks and costs for our company."
No decisions have been made regarding the future of Calvert Cliffs 3, Constellation Energy added.
EDF charged, however, that Constellation was well aware of the consequences of its actions for the future of Calvert Cliffs 3, which it called a project of "monumental importance to Maryland" that would create 4,000 new jobs.
EDF, in which the French state holds an 85-percent stake, added it "remains committed to pursuing new nuclear in the U.S."
The French company has ambitions to build four third-generation European Pressurised Reactors (EPR) in the United States.
Analysts said Thursday that EDF's managers had expressed readiness to look for new US partners if its partnership with Constellation Energy collapsed.

Constellation Energy Decision Underscores Need to Revamp Loan Guarantee Program for Clean Energy Projects

Constellation Energy Decision Underscores Need to Revamp Loan Guarantee Program for Clean Energy Projects
Washington, D.C.—The following is a statement by Marvin S. Fertel, president and chief executive officer at the Nuclear Energy Institute, on the announcement by Constellation Energy that it cannot move forward with the loan guarantee process regarding UniStar Nuclear Energy's Calvert Cliffs 3 loan guarantee application because the proposed terms and conditions are unworkable.

“Constellation Energy’s action is further recognition that the federal government’s loan guarantee program for clean energy sources is in serious need of reform. Absent changes advocated broadly by the low-carbon energy sector, the loan guarantee program approved by Congress in 2005 faces significant challenges that will limit its effectiveness. For the nuclear energy industry, one of the most significant challenges involves accurately determining the credit cost of the loan guarantees.

“Borrowers receiving loan guarantees for nuclear energy projects are expected to pay the cost associated with those guarantees, but the formula used by the Energy Department and Office of Management and Budget (OMB) to determine this cost is seriously flawed. This fault will continue to hamper both nuclear energy and renewable energy project development—exactly the opposite intention of Congress when it passed the 2005 law.

“In today’s economy, there are challenges associated with financing large-scale energy projects. Nonetheless, these facilities are essential if our nation is to meet our goals for clean energy and future economic development, as evidenced by the bipartisan support of Congress and national labor and business organizations for Calvert Cliffs 3 and other nuclear power plant projects.
“Clearly, the loan guarantee methodology used by the Executive Branch inflates the credit subsidy cost well beyond the level required to compensate the federal government for the risk taken in providing the loan guarantee. The Calvert Cliffs 3 project was quoted an unrealistically high credit subsidy cost, which ignored the project’s strong credit metrics and the robust lender protections built into the transaction.
“The formula used for all clean energy projects eligible for loan guarantees limits the estimate of recovery rate to 55 percent, significantly lower than the recovery estimate in the credit assessment of the Calvert Cliffs project by an independent rating agency. The 55-percent recovery rate is an arbitrary number, and bears no relationship to recovery rates observed over several decades for regulated electric utility debt or project finance debt.
“Consistent with the Federal Credit Reform Act, NEI believes that the most accurate and equitable process for calculating credit subsidy costs is a detailed, project-specific assessment. The current approach—which relies on standard assumptions applied to all technologies, with limited project-specific flexibility—cannot produce accurate results, and will not support the development of clean energy technologies in such a manner that the risk to the federal government is fully offset by fees paid by the borrower.
“It is vitally important that credit costs be calculated accurately. If current practices continue, DOE and OMB will continue to produce inflated credit costs. Project sponsors, in turn, will abandon otherwise creditworthy energy projects, and the nation will forego the clean energy and thousands of well-paying jobs represented by these facilities.  As I said in testimony on this issue before the Senate Energy and Natural Resources Committee in September, there must be drastic changes in the method for calculating credit fees for nuclear and renewable energy projects. Only with these changes can the loan guarantee program operate efficiently and effectively for all clean energy technologies that are eligible.”

CEG assesses factors needed for Calvert Cliffs expansion
Constellation Energy Group may need more than just federal loan guarantees for it to press forward with a third reactor at its Calvert Cliffs nuclear plant in Maryland, said CEO Mayo Shattuck. Since Calvert Cliffs is a "merchant" plant, it would benefit from high prices for competing fuels and high demand. But if prices are weak, owners may be unable to pay back construction loans. "I'd like to think we could get over the hurdle of this merchant dilemma," he added. The New York Times (free registration)/Green blog
